Colin is joined by John Middlekauff, host of “3 and Out” to break down all the NFL and College Football Playoff action!

They start with Brock Purdy throwing another terrible interception late in the game against the Dolphins and why the 49ers would be crazy to offer him the bag (4:00). They contrast Purdy’s performance to another amazing game from Sam Darnold and agree the Vikings would be crazy to let him leave in free agency (10:00).

Despite the loss to the Lions, they offer some optimism for Bears fans for the future of Caleb Williams… if the Bears find the right head coach (23:30), and they debate whether the Lions high-flying offense can power them through the amount of injuries their defense has suffered (29:00).

They laud the Commanders and Jayden Daniels for making the turnaround from “laughing stock” to playoffs after their comeback win over the Eagles (31:00) and Michael Penix Jr. for looking pro-ready in his debut for the Falcons (38:45). 

They debate whether the Rams are capable of winning a first round playoff game (45:45) and whether the Jets should consider Aaron Rodgers offer to take a pay cut to return next season (56:15). They credit Lamar Jackson for having one of the best games of his career in a huge divisional win over the Steelers and argue he should receive far more accolades than the criticism he currently receives (1:04:15).

They pivot to the first round of the College Football Playoff and why it wasn’t surprising to see so many blowouts (1:15:00). They rip Indiana for their gutless game plan in which they were just trying to avoid being embarrassed rather than win (1:22:00), and Colin changes his prediction for who ultimately hoists the trophy (1:25:30). Finally, they look ahead to the quarterfinal round and predict the winners (1:30:00).
